A bit of a brain tester..

Who knows why Ferrari and Porsche have the same horse on their badges?

Posted

Can I take a stab? Is it because both founders of both manufacturers had relatives that served in the Italian 76a Squadriglie? The horse was 76a's insignia.

Well done Rooster...

Francesco Baracca farther gave Enzo Ferrari the Cavallino Rampante off the plane he flew.It is said that baracca's sqd had taken this off a german aircraft shot down early in the war.The horse is the coat of arms of Stuttgart the home of porsche... small world. :clapping:
